Knowledge and Specific Job Skills Summary

  • At least 3 years experience in a production planning, customer service or administrative role
  • Clear and professional communication ability
  • Excellent attention to detail
  • Knowledge of manufacturing methods and branding techniques
  • Knowledge of standard quality control and product testing processes
  • Shipping and courier booking processes (international & domestic)
  • Data input and review skills
  • Ability to use initiative to solve problems and provide solutions clearly
  • Strong time management and project management skills
  • Friendly, empathetic attitude

The role requires passion, concentration and drive to ensure that everything we do is a success. Applicants are required to have excellent attention to detail: we pride ourselves on the quality of deliverables, from an email to a client presentation. Accountability for each and every project managed; achieving this, especially when under pressure, will be a critical success factor for this role.

Key Accountabilities and Responsibilities

  • Raise orders, plan and manage the order process with our global supply chain
  • Provide excellent customer service and support for our clients
  • Ensure order data is kept up to date in a clear and concise manner
  • Keep our customers informed of the status of an order
  • Communicate with internal stakeholders on issues
  • General administration of own work and digital workspace
  • Managing domestic and international logistics processing and fulfilment with all parties
  • Provide tailored customer support based on developmental, strategic, and global client requirements
  • Handle customer complaints and problem orders in a calm and professional manner
  • Remain vigilant and be proactive in problem solving for our clients
  • Quality control and compliance processing
  • Any additional responsibilities as advised by your line manager

Location

  • Glasgow City Centre,
  • Office-based during the probationary period with an option for a hybrid working
  • Full Time, Permanent
